In a significant boost for regional higher education in Japan, Yamagata University has been selected for the Ministry of Education, Culture, Sports, Science and Technology (MEXT)'s J-PEAKS program, officially known as the Regional Core and Characteristic Research University Enhancement Promotion Project. This initiative underscores Japan's strategic push to elevate local universities into national research powerhouses, addressing challenges like population decline and uneven research distribution across the country.
The selection, announced in early 2025, positions Yamagata as one of 25 distinguished institutions tasked with driving innovation clusters. With funding of 5.5 billion yen over five years, the university is set to transform its research landscape, focusing on sustainable electronics to tackle global and regional issues. This move not only fortifies Yamagata's academic standing but also promises ripple effects for Southeast Tohoku's economy and society.
Understanding Japan's J-PEAKS Initiative
The J-PEAKS program emerges from MEXT's recognition that while Tokyo and Kyoto dominate global rankings, regional universities hold untapped potential in niche areas. Launched to counteract declining birthrates eroding enrollment—Japan's university intake quota fulfillment rate hovers around 90% nationally but dips lower in rural areas—the project selects universities with proven strengths to lead 'research university groups.'
Each selected institution receives up to 550 million yen typically, but Yamagata's consortium secures 5.5 billion yen, blending personnel costs (250 million yen), equipment (300 million yen), and strategic execution funds. The program mandates a 10-year vision, emphasizing three core functions: excelling in specific academic domains, fostering innovation for societal challenges, and spearheading regional industry growth through collaborations.
By 2025, 25 universities span from Hokkaido University in the north to Okinawa Institute of Science and Technology in the south, forming a nationwide network. This contrasts with elite programs like Top Global University Project, prioritizing regional revitalization over sheer scale.
Yamagata University's Path to Selection
Nestled in Yamagata Prefecture, Yamagata University has long punched above its weight in materials science. Established in 1949 through mergers, it boasts the YU-COE (Yamagata University Center of Excellence) since 1993, pioneering the world's first white organic light-emitting diode (OLED). This legacy in organic electronics, bio-materials, and smart technologies caught MEXT's eye.
The university's proposal, 'A research university co-creating with the region, bringing sustainable innovative technologies—contributing to a sustainable society and Southeast Tohoku's regional creation,' highlights evolution from organic electronics to 'sustainable electronics.' Covering the full lifecycle of devices—from design to disposal—this approach minimizes environmental impact, boosts resource efficiency, and enables recycling.
Selection followed rigorous evaluation of 65 applicants, with Yamagata standing out for its synergy with prior MEXT wins, like the 2023 facility development project for industry-academia labs on its Yonezawa campus.
Core Focus: Pioneering Sustainable Electronics
At J-PEAKS' heart for Yamagata is sustainable electronics, integrating printed electronics, organic sensors, and ICT for low-impact devices. Imagine flexible sensors monitoring crop health in Yamagata's rice fields or wearable tech aiding elderly care in aging Tohoku—real-world applications rooted in lab breakthroughs.
The university plans to diversify research excellence by recruiting global talent, fostering interdisciplinary teams. Key expansions include bio-materials for medical devices and 3D printing for custom electronics, building on OLED successes commercialized via spin-offs.

Global and Regional Deployment Strategies
Dual deployment defines Yamagata's blueprint. Globally, partnerships with the Netherlands' Holst Centre and Germany's Saxony region accelerate from basic research to prototypes. These ties, including EU satellite offices in Finland and Denmark, aim to disseminate innovations worldwide, positioning Yamagata in international supply chains.
Regionally, Southeast Tohoku's electronics cluster—home to components makers—gets a lift. Organic sensors target food/agriculture/environment and medical/nursing sectors, addressing local needs like precision farming amid climate shifts and healthcare for 30%+ elderly population. Consortia with SMEs foster circular economies, turning prototypes into products.

Strategic Collaborations and University Reforms
Yamagata leads a powerhouse consortium: Tohoku University (research giant), Aizu University (ICT), Fukushima University (disaster resilience), and Miyagi University (engineering). This network amplifies strengths, sharing facilities like the new Yonezawa labs.
Internally, a J-PEAKS Promotion Headquarters under a dedicated vice president coordinates. Reforms span governance (diversity hires), HR (researcher incentives), and ESG (sustainable ops). The SPRING program cultivates next-gen talent via fellowships blending PhD training with industry.
One-stop startup support, IP strategies, and URA (University Research Administrator) boosts aim to triple external funding, currently 70% of total from YU-COE.
Educational Impacts and Talent Cultivation
Beyond research, J-PEAKS reshapes education. New graduate programs in sustainable electronics attract domestic/international students, countering Tohoku's enrollment slump. DX (digital transformation) curricula prepare talents for regional industries, with global exchanges via EU partners.
Yamagata aims to draw top minds, offering English-taught courses and scholarships. This aligns with MEXT's vision: universities as innovation incubators producing globally competitive graduates rooted locally.

Broader Implications for Tohoku and Japan
For Southeast Tohoku, J-PEAKS promises economic revival. Electronics firms gain R&D access, spawning jobs in high-tech manufacturing. Sensors for agri-tech could boost yields 20-30%, per university pilots, while medical devices ease healthcare burdens.
Nationally, it decentralizes research, easing Tokyo strain. With 5.5 billion yen fueling clusters, Japan counters 'brain drain' and aging demographics. A Yamagata press release highlights social transformation potential.

Challenges and Future Outlook
Hurdles remain: sustaining momentum post-funding, navigating global supply disruptions, and measuring impact. Yamagata counters with robust metrics—papers, patents, startups—and adaptive governance.
By 2035, the university eyes world-top sustainable electronics status, as a 2025 integrated report outlines. This J-PEAKS milestone cements Yamagata's role in Japan's resilient research ecosystem, inspiring other regions.
